I am not sure where the good reviews are coming from, however, these apartments aren't worth the price. Right off the bat, you can walk into any building and notice two things; smoke and mold smells, and several names on mailboxes. A lot of people smoke here, and the ventilation is so bad that you can't open a window (on a nice day) or turn on the heat (on a cold day) without it filling your apartment - good luck if you have asthma! Secondly, they will rent out to 4+ people per apartment. This means the parking lots will be full due to stacked renters per apartment plus their visitors. The number of times you'll come home and not find a parking spot is unacceptable. The visitors will park so badly your cars will get scratched and dented. There are no sprinkler systems, so with all the smokers and BBQs people still use, you're at risk of your home burning down like one did a short while ago. Imagine losing your kids and stuff because of all the smokers. On top of all that, the apartments are falling apart; you will have constant water leaks from neighbors, the floorboards are loose, the walls are so thin you can hear what neighbors are saying and smell the fish they keep cooking - yum. The place is so fragile, they put the water heaters outside, so in New England cold spells, you'll lose heat and hot water often. And every time your neighbor slams the doors, your whole place shakes - imaging that at random hours of the night. The new management is so intrusive, they'll want everything from you, to the point where I'm surprised they haven't asked us to pee in a cup yet. These people are worse than Facebook in mining data on you. Speaking of privacy, I hope you don't like having it because you won't here. They have random inspections for no reason. They'll tell you the day of, make up something like they have to check toilets, a guy will show up at random to flush your toilet and walk out. They do many things like this just to keep scoping out your apartment, it's pretty crazy. If you pay more than $800 for these apartments, then you're really, really bad with money. The neighborhood has a ton of obvious drug dealing. They don't even try to hide it anymore. You'll have four-bangers at all hours of the night keep you up with their exhausts. They rent to a LOT of college kids which means, yeah, parties and rowdiness. On top of which, all the condos around your property are always full of SCREAMING kids any time it's nice outside. You'll be stuck for 20 min. at times just trying to get off the property and onto the main road to leave, so I hope you don't have a job that needs you to be on time. Would we live here again? Never.

Forest Acres has been my home for the past few years and It's been great! The staff is exceptionally nice, responsive and in-tune with their residents, buildings and community as a whole. It is very warm, safe and inviting here. All the residents are extremely friendly and respectful of one another! I've made many friends here between my neighbors, office staff and maintenance team. It's located in a great area which conveniently has a strip mall located across the street, equipped with a Dunkin Donuts, 7-11, three restaurants, laundry mat, liquor store, tanning salon and more! The highways are located about 2 minutes from the complex and downtown Haverhill is only 5 minutes away, which makes everything close and convenient. As for the apartments and buildings themselves, they are very clean and up to date. Before moving in the staff will fully inspect your apartment, replace all carpet, and make any and all necessary repairs or updates. Utilities are included which is a huge plus! Laundry is on site as well as your own personal storage unit! The community has a swimming pool, basketball court, tennis court, playground and picnic area, so there's never a dull moment. Parking lots are conveniently located right outside of your apartment so there's no long walks home, and are labeled by number for your apartment, so there's no need to worry about parking!
